Understanding Registered Representatives
A registered agent is a appointed person or corporate organization entitled to receive lawful documents on for a company. This includes important papers such as lawsuits, subpoenas, and various state filings. The role of a designated representative is vital for business compliance, as they ensure that the business remains informed about lawful obligations and submission deadlines. Having a designated representative helps maintain a official line of communication between the governmental entities and the business.
Designated agents must meet certain lawful requirements in order to carry out their duties. Typically, they must be situated in the state where the company is established and be present during standard working hours. This requirement ensures that any lawful papers can be promptly received and addressed. Failing a dependable registered agent can lead to overlooked legal notifications, resulting in fines and possible lawful repercussions for the company.
Companies can select between utilizing a professional designated representative solution or appointing an in-house person within the company. While employing a personal individual might appear inexpensive, it could present challenges such as confidentiality concerns and availability. On the other hand, a designated representative solution offers a more all-inclusive approach, often providing nationwide coverage and online management tools. This level of professionalism can greatly streamline compliance and improve the overall corporate operations.

Costs and Rates of Authorized Representative Services
When considering a authorized agent solution, understanding the expenses involved is essential for business owners. The fees for these solutions can vary considerably based on the classification of agent and the standard of service offered. Typically, yearly fees for registered agent services range from 100 to three hundred dollars. Some firms may offer fundamental solutions at a reduced price, but this often means limited support and less features.
It is also important to consider what each registered agent service provides in its rates. Many solution providers offer additional features such as compliance alerts, document forwarding, and online account access. Adherence and Legal Responsibilities
A designated agent plays a critical role in ensuring adherence with state regulations for businesses, whether they are LLCs or companies. Each state requires companies to designate a registered agent who will accept important legal documents such as service of process, tax notices, and compliance communications on behalf of the business. Neglect to retain a registered agent can result in severe penalties, including fines or the prohibition to operate business legally.
Furthermore, a business designated representative must be knowledgeable about regulatory requirements specific to the jurisdiction in which the company operates. This includes staying updated on deadlines for filing annual filings and other filings. By employing a professional agent service, business owners can ensure their legal obligations are met free from the stress of keeping track of changing regulations and deadlines.
